Output edddf60f10e24f84cca242e8fd559bafba124f0912e2ef2a2829ac6d72040b0b:1

value
80348593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9b36256d873a02d2657ed83ee9f898e52eacbd1 OP_EQUAL
address
3JcuprstVxBSANnvTnPyMWUcYzmfLGirrX
transaction
edddf60f10e24f84cca242e8fd559bafba124f0912e2ef2a2829ac6d72040b0b
spent
true